In the quest for sustainability, data centers play a crucial role due to their significant energy consumption and environmental footprint. One essential component influencing the efficiency and sustainability of data centers is high voltage motors (HVMs). These motors are pivotal in various applications, from cooling systems to power supplies, and their impact on energy consumption and operational efficiency can be profound.

High voltage motors, categorized typically as motors that operate at voltages above 1,000 volts, are used in several critical systems within data centers. Their primary benefits include higher efficiency levels and reduced energy costs, both of which are vital for sustainability efforts. HVMs can help data centers reduce energy consumption significantly compared to standard low voltage motors. This reduction is primarily due to their ability to operate at higher efficiencies and lower operational losses, which translates into less wasted energy and lower electricity bills.

Moreover, the use of high voltage motors can also lead to a decrease in greenhouse gas emissions. By consuming less energy for the same output, data centers can substantially lower their carbon footprint. This is particularly important in an era where governments and regulatory bodies are increasingly focused on environmental standards and emissions reduction targets. By integrating HVMs into their operations, data centers can demonstrate a commitment to sustainability, appealing to eco-conscious stakeholders and customers.
Another aspect to consider is the operational longevity and reliability of high voltage motors. Their robust design often leads to longer life cycles compared to traditional motors. This longevity not only reduces the frequency and associated costs of replacements but also lessens environmental waste generated from discarded motors. In turn, this contributes positively to the lifecycle sustainability of data center operations, as fewer resources are consumed over time.
